The number of aspirants seeking to battle it out for the presidential ticket of the All Progressives Congress (APC) has increased as Speaker of the House of Representatives, Aminu Tambuwal has reportedly purchased a nomination form for the position.
However, the speaker has made his true aspirations known and will be seeking to contest for the country’s number one position on the APC's platform along with former Head of State, Muhammadu Buhari, ex-Vice President, Atiku Abubakar, Kano State Governor, Rabiu Kwankwaso, and the Publisher of Leadership Newspapers, Sam Nda-Isaiah.
Reports have it that Tambuwal might be a strong contender as he supposedly enjoys the support of the party’s National Leader, Bola Tinubu.
The speaker’s defection attracted controversy and members of the ruling PDP have called for his resignation saying that it would be the honourable thing to do.
